Ingredients

Scale
  • 3 1/2 cups gluten-free flour
  • 2 teaspoons ba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on nutmeg
  • 1 teaspoon ground cloves
  • 4 eggs
  • 2/3 cup water
  • 2 cups pumpkin puree (canned)
  • 2 cups sugar
  • 1 cup brown sugar
  • 1 cup vegetable oil

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ease your loaf pans.
  2. In a large bowl, mix the gluten-free flour,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, nutmeg, and ground cloves.
  3. In another bowl, combine eggs, water, pumpkin puree, sugar, brown sugar, and oil until well mixed.
  4. Pour the wet mixture into the dry ingredients and stir until combined; the batter will be thick.
  5. Divide the batter between the greased loaf pans and bake for about one hour or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  6. Allow to cool in pans for 10 minutes before transferring to wire racks.
